Technology families

Technology

PVD / arc / magnetron / HiPIMS

vacuum arc coating, magnetron sputtering RF/DC, ion-plasma and hybrid routes for wear-resistant, erosion-resistant, antifriction and functional coatings.

Data: coating cross-section, adhesion, thickness, process log, substrate state

Technology

CVD / PECVD / plasma-chemical routes

CVD and plasma-assisted routes for internal surfaces, blind cavities, turbine blade cavities, pipes, powders, porous structures and high-density coatings.

Data: coverage map, section, chemistry, process atmosphere, purity / contamination record

Technology

Hybrid PVD + CVD / Avinit platform

combined plasma-chemical and vacuum-plasma routes for multicomponent nano/micro-layer coatings and surface modification.

Data: route sequence, source materials, layer architecture, adhesion and functional test

Technology

Avinit N / precision plasma nitriding

low-distortion plasma nitriding of steel, alloy and precision products; support layer for duplex routes.

Data: hardness profile, compound layer, microstructure, dimensional check

Technology

Duplex treatment

diffusion-modified support layer plus coating for tools, gears, sliding parts and high-load components.

Data: diffusion depth, coating thickness, adhesion, wear/fatigue record

Technology

LPC / vacuum carburizing / carbonitriding

low-pressure carburizing, boost-diffusion recipe transfer, gas quenching and case-depth validation.

Data: carbon profile, hardness depth, thermal log, quench record

Technology

Vacuum heat treatment / brazing / sintering

furnaces for thermal processing, brazing, sintering, degassing, diffusion bonding and AM post-processing.

Data: temperature uniformity, pressure curve, load geometry, metallography, interface record

Technology

Low-temperature carbon / nitrogen diffusion

S-phase / expanded austenite, low-temperature stainless-steel hardening, Kolsterising-type process approach where relevant.

Data: hardness profile, carbide/nitride exclusion check, corrosion response, dimensional record

Technology

DLC / WC:C / hard carbon coatings

carbon-based low-friction and protective coatings for tools, sliding parts and precision surfaces.

Data: thickness, stress, adhesion, friction, wear and surface condition

Technology

Vacuum metallurgy / powders / porous materials

powder metallization, impregnation, porous filters, metal-ceramic components and high-surface-area substrates.

Data: porosity, penetration, mass change, flow resistance, contamination record

Technology

Industrial vacuum process equipment

drying, evaporation, degassing, impregnation, casting, chemical vacuum processing and leak-test setups.

Data: pressure range, vapour/gas load, pumping path, material exposure, leak record

Technology

Space simulation / EP / TVAC

thermal-vacuum chambers, xenon gas-load tests, diagnostic geometry, contamination control and witness-sample plan.

Data: gas-load pressure, S_eff estimate, port map, witness sample, thermal/vacuum log

Technology

Cathode-neutralizer / EP test support

heaterless/scandate cathode validation, ignition, emission stability, restart behaviour and electric-propulsion test support.

Data: I-V curve, fixed-point drift, restart cycles, gas/vacuum log, post-test inspection

Technical decision areas

AreaTypical question
Process route selectionPVD, CVD, plasma treatment, LPC or duplex route for a given component.
Equipment specificationVacuum, gas, temperature, plasma source, fixtures, diagnostics and logging requirements.
Supplier reviewCapability records, missing data, acceptance tests and technical risks.
Surface / coating failure analysisAdhesion, wear, erosion, thermal exposure, diffusion layer and interface quality.
Thermochemical treatment routePlasma nitriding, nitrocarburizing, LPC, HPGQ and distortion-sensitive processing.
Test and validation approachFAT, process demo, coupons, cross-sections, profiles, tribology and endurance tests.
